    I think that some have been caught in the summer over the past 10 years east of the Capitols Pier.


    There has been a big come back of White Sea Bass on Southern California coast in the past 30 years.



    They have caught some WSB on conventional methods inside Tomales Bay plus Stripers and Halibut.

    We were just there without a boat but the guys next to us, serious anglers, caught tons of fish every day.


    I have been trying to get some serious Striper fly fishers over there to see how they could do.


    Outside Tomales Bay they get salmon, WSB, halibut, Albacore, Stripers and Rock Fish.

    Inside the bay they get lots of halibut, some Stripers and an occasional WSB.
